注意: 可排序的列表内元素不可以是字典等复杂数据类型 比较容易记忆的是用内置的 set l1 = ['b','c','d','b','c','a','a'] l2 = list(set(l1)) print l2 还有一种据说速度更快 ...
需求: 在使用Flask开发项目,需要按月份进行汇总,在数据库的历史记录中,我使用了datetime记录日期和时间,那么如何获取某月份的所有数据呢 第一种方法: 一种方法是先获取那个月份的第一天和最后一天的datetime,再使用between,例如: 关于获取某月份的第一天和最后一天,可以参考这里。 第二种方法 更好,推荐 : 第一种方法其实是笨了一点,但是还可以用。后来我思考能不能不用betw ...
2018-11-16 17:12 0 2168 推荐指数:
注意: 可排序的列表内元素不可以是字典等复杂数据类型 比较容易记忆的是用内置的 set l1 = ['b','c','d','b','c','a','a'] l2 = list(set(l1)) print l2 还有一种据说速度更快 ...
记录第一次创建时间,default falsk中如下两个字段 两者的区别: 第一个插入的是期望的, 数据的插入时间,每条数据插入时可自动根据当前时间生成 第二条是一个固定的时间, 程序部署的时间,所有的数据都是这个固定时间 实际上默认值在mysql数据库没有体现, 都是 ...
sqlalchemy获取模型属性 Pop为模型类 查询指定字段 ...
举例 ...
前提: 我们知道在mysql 5.7版本之后支持json字段,且在项目中存在业务需求不确定情况,如需求、配置变动频繁,导致表结构无法确定,所以采用json字段来存储不确定配置数据(当然这种情况下完全可以考虑一些非关系型数据库,如MongDB等)。 下面我们需要设计出一个演示的表结构 ...
Flask 是一个 python web micro framework。所谓微框架,主要是 flask 简洁与轻巧,自定义程度高。相比 django 更加轻量级。 之前一直折腾 django,得益于django 的 ORM 模式很好用,上手简单,使用方便。Flask里面没有原生的 orm,需要用 ...
一、根据”create_date“查询每天的数据 1、查询2016年5月每天的数据 session.query(extract('day', User.create_date).label('day'), func.count('*')).filter(extract('month ...